VBC to host “A Night Of The Blues Honoring Microwave Dave” on March 27

The Von Braun Center (VBC) will host a special community tribute concert, “A Night of the Blues Honoring Microwave Dave,” on Friday, March 27 in the VBC Mars Music Hall.

The free event, presented in partnership with acclaimed blues guitarist Stacy Mitchhart, will celebrate the life and legacy of Dave “Microwave” Gallagher – beloved musician, educator, and passionate advocate for arts education.

Gallagher’s influence extended far beyond the stage. Through his performances, mentorship, and community involvement, he helped nurture generations of musicians and inspired a deep appreciation for blues music throughout the region.

“This will be a special evening for our community to come together through music and celebrate Dave’s incredible legacy,” said VBC Director of Marketing and Public Relations Samantha Nielsen. “Dave was a cherished part of Huntsville’s music scene, and it’s an honor to host a tribute that reflects the spirit and passion he brought to so many people.”

The concert will feature live blues performances by Stacy Mitchhart and Otis Walker.

Attendees will also have the opportunity to support the Microwave Dave Music Education Foundation, which will have representatives on-site accepting donations. The foundation continues Gallagher’s mission of expanding access to music education and supporting young musicians.

The event is open to the public and free to attend.
